The Why Did I Get Married star is a true hair chameleon. Sis switches it up with ease and never feels stuck in one lane.

This curly moment feels soft but confident, playful – And we love it. The look, a custom unit by Shilomi Wigs in NYC, is reminiscent of some of her older styles. It’s giving retro, modern glamour with the little ‘90s it girl all in one.

And when it comes to color, honey blonde is having a moment. The shade pulls natural gold and red undertones in melanin skin. Much warmer than harsher ones like platinum and ash, honey blonde let your hair, your skin, and you shine together.

We saw the color everywhere in 2025. It’s clearly not going anywhere in 2026.
